Suppose a company needs temporary passwords for the trial of a new payroll software. Each password will have two letters, follow

ed by one digit, followed by one letter. The letter W will not be used. So, there are 25 letters and 10 digits that will be used. Assume that the letters can be repeated. How many passwords can be created using this format?
Mathematics
1 answer:
vladimir1956 [14]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

25 x 25 x 10 x 25 = 156250
